Hunter’s Rosé shows a traditional pale blush pink colour which alludes to the fresh summer berry aromas of strawberry, raspberry and red plum. The rich, creamy palate is full and round with a long refreshing finish. The mouthfeel is wonderful and expresses summer to the senses. It’s the perfect summer wine!

The 2019 growing season was very warm and caused drought conditions in some parts of Marlborough. As our vineyards have good water security, we were able to avoid any issues arising from water stress. The vintage itself was very enjoyable. The rain stayed away, allowing us to pick the grapes at optimum ripeness. Quality will be very high across all varieties from the 2019 vintage.

Our goal is to preserve all the fresh characters we taste in the vineyard. We study all the fruit very carefully before deciding when to pick – we only have one chance each year. We pick in the cool of the morning and process the fruit under anaerobic conditions. Pinot Noir is grown specifically for this so that we can maintain a sensible alcohol level and present a balanced wine. The Pinot Noir is grown in the famed Marlborough’s Wairau Valley. The cool fruit is de-stemmed and allowed to soak on the skins until we have the pale blush pink colour we desire. The fruit is then lightly pressed and fermented at lower temperatures to maintain its true fruit expressions. The wine spends a short time on lees to nurture its youthful character before the wine is cold stabilised, racked and filtered prior to bottling. 

Food Pairing: We love this wine lightly chilled served as an aperitif or with fresh summer foods such as seafood, salads and Mediterranean dishes
